5 / 36 page Data Sheet ADuM4470/ADuM4471/ADuM4472/ADuM4473/ADuM4474 Rev. 0 | Page 5 of 36 Parameter Symbol Min Typ Max Unit Test Conditions/Comments Logic High Output Voltages VOAH, VOBH, VOCH, VODH VDDA − 0.3, VISO − 0.3 5.0 V IOx = −20 µA, VIx = VIxH VDDA − 0.5, VISO − 0.5 4.8 V IOx = −4 mA, VIx = VIxH Logic Low Output Voltages VOAL, VOBL, VOCL, VODL 0.0 0.1 V IOx = 20 µA, VIx = VIxH 0.0 0.4 V IOx = 4 mA, VIx = VIxH AC SPECIFICATIONS ADuM447xARIZ Minimum Pulse Width PW 1000 ns CL = 15 pF, CMOS signal levels Maximum Data Rate 1 Mbps CL = 15 pF, CMOS signal levels Propagation Delay tPLH, tPHL 55 100 ns CL = 15 pF, CMOS signal levels Pulse Width Distortion, |tPLH − tPHL| PWD 40 ns CL = 15 pF, CMOS signal levels Propagation Delay Skew tPSK 50 ns CL = 15 pF, CMOS signal levels Channel-to-Channel Matching tPSKCD/tPSKOD 50 ns CL = 15 pF, CMOS signal levels ADuM447xCRIZ Minimum Pulse Width PW 40 ns CL = 15 pF, CMOS signal levels Maximum Data Rate 25 Mbps CL = 15 pF, CMOS signal levels Propagation Delay tPLH, tPHL 30 45 60 ns CL = 15 pF, CMOS signal levels Pulse Width Distortion, |tPLH − tPHL| PWD 6 ns CL = 15 pF, CMOS signal levels Change vs. Temperature 5 ps/ °C CL = 15 pF, CMOS signal levels Propagation Delay Skew tPSK 15 ns CL = 15 pF, CMOS signal levels Channel-to-Channel Matching, tPSKCD 6 ns CL = 15 pF, CMOS signal levels Codirectional Channels Channel-to-Channel Matching, tPSKCD 15 ns CL = 15 pF, CMOS signal levels Opposing Directional Channels Output Rise/Fall Time (10% to 90%) tR/tF 2.5 ns CL = 15 pF, CMOS signal levels Common-Mode Transient Immunity |CMH| 25 35 kV/µs VIx = VDDA or VISO, VCM = 1000 V, at Logic High Output transient magnitude = 800 V Common-Mode Transient Immunity |CML| 25 35 kV/µs VIx = 0 V or VISO, VCM = 1000 V, at Logic Low Output transient magnitude = 800 V Refresh Rate fr 1.0 Mbps 1 V DD1 is the power supply for the push-pull transformer. 2 V DDA is the power supply of Side 1 of the ADuM447x. 3 The contributions of supply current values for all four channels are combined at identical data rates. 4 The V ISO supply current is available for external use when all data rates are below 2 Mbps. At data rates above 2 Mbps, the data I/O channels draw additional current proportional to the data rate. Additional supply current associated with an individual channel operating at a given data rate can be calculated as described in the Power Consumption section. The dynamic I/O channel load must be treated as an external load and included in the VISO power budget. 5 The power demands of the quiescent operation of the data channels were not separated from the power supply section. Efficiency includes the quiescent power consumed by the I/O channels as part of the internal power consumption. 6 This current is available for driving external loads at the V ISO output. All channels are simultaneously driven at a maximum data rate of 25 Mbps with full capacitive load representing the maximum dynamic load conditions. Refer to the Power Consumption section for calculation of available current at less than the maximum data rate. |
